Transaction 0e6f23084fa319d665d05361aa81d3b76aa9ddc34df2d538ff7e56da21766b0e
1 Input
1 Output
-
0e6f23084fa319d665d05361aa81d3b76aa9ddc34df2d538ff7e56da21766b0e:0
- value
- 90065
- script pubkey
- OP_0 OP_PUSHBYTES_20 687a9995eb4883b3dcb06f8cf28def3772dc1aec
- address
- bc1qdpafn90tfzpm8h9sd7x09r00xaedcxhvavtrkq